Robins Stadium

Opened for the 2010-11 season, state-of-the-art Robins Stadium is an 8,700-seat on-campus facility that serves as the home for Spider football, men's lacrosse, women's lacrosse and track and field. 
 
The stadium bears the name E. Claiborne Robins in honor of the decades of generous support that the Robins family and the Robins Foundation have provided to the University, including athletics.
 
Standing alongside the Robins Center, Robins Stadium boasts state-of-the-art AstroTurf that was installed in the summer of 2019.
 
The Fred Hardy Track which surrounds the field was completely replaced in the summer of 2019 by Benyon Sports Surfaces, a world leader in track & field facilities. The color was changed to the current scheme with blue lanes highlighted by red exchange zones. 
 
The University of Richmond athletics department installed of a new, state-of-the-art LED video board at Robins Stadium during the 2021 fall season. The new LED video board replaced the original video board at Robins Stadium that was installed upon opening in 2010. The new board encompasses video throughout the entire board, measuring 60 feet wide and almost 28 feet tall and it overlaps the previous video board footprint. The video board runs 1800x828 pixels with a pixel pitch of 10-milimeter pixel spacing on full LED. 

The sound system was replaced prior to the start of the 2022 season. 
 
The University's on-campus stadium was named E. Claiborne Robins Stadium in 2009 upon opening and has been ranked as one of the top stadiums in all of FCS Football and the top track field stadium venue in Virginia.
 
A series of suites sits atop the west stands while a press box accommodating media, coaches, and game operations sits above the east stands.  Light towers standing 110 feet high and focused directly onto the field of play allows for the flexibility of night games and competitions.
 
Football returned to campus for the first time since 1928 when it hosted Elon Sept. 18, 2010 in its inaugural game at Robins Stadium.  The Spiders won in overtime, 27-21, in front of a sellout crowd.

Robins Stadium hosts men's and women's lacrosse games in the Spring.  The Fred Hardy Invitational track meet is held annually in the spring at Robins Stadium/Fred Hardy Track and attracts track & field programs from across the U.S.
 
Robins Stadium was designed and built using the U.S. Green Building Council's LEED (Leadership in Energy & Environmental Design) rating standards and has earned the LEED Silver Rating.
